Detailed explanation-1: -Both the geosphere and hydrosphere provide the habitat for the biosphere, a global ecosystem that encompasses all the living things on Earth. The biosphere refers to the relatively small part of Earth’s environment in which living things can survive.

Detailed explanation-2: -Biosphere and Hydrosphere, Atmosphere and Geosphere The biosphere receives sunlight and gases from the atmosphere. It collects water from the hydrosphere and a living medium from the geosphere.

Detailed explanation-3: -The biosphere is made up of the parts of Earth where life exists-all ecosystems. The biosphere extends from the deepest root systems of trees, to the dark environments of ocean trenches, to lush rain forests, high mountaintops, and transition zones like this one, where ocean and terrestrial ecosystems meet.

Detailed explanation-4: -The biosphere is made of three parts, called the lithosphere, atmosphere and hydrosphere. Some portions of each may not support life, however; for example, the upper regions of the atmosphere do not support life, while the lower regions do.
